Neuroscience of the Everyday World Conference

 

The Neuroscience of the Everyday World (N.E.W.) Conference brings together leaders in the fields of computer science, biomedical engineering, cognitive science, neurology, and clinical neuroscience to present state-of-the-art research, all focused on the study of human brain function and continuous brain measurement in real-world activities.

Hosted by Boston University and the Chen Institute

The use of fNIRS, machine learning, eye tracking, and other technologies are making it possible for the brain to be studied in real world environments, as opposed to a traditional laboratory setting.

This annual conference aims to bring together researchers in this exciting new field to collaborate and discuss their work during the two-day in-person event, drawing attendees from around the world.
